SUMMARY OF JOB PURPOSE AND FUNCTION

The Veterinary Technician supports the veterinarians in ensuring quality veterinary care for all pets, advocates for pets, educates clients on all aspects of pet health, and ensures a safe and effective hospital environment.

ESSENTIAL RESPONSIBILITIES AND TASKS

  • Live and exemplify the Five Principles of Mars, Inc. within self and team.
  • Act as the extra eyes, ears and hands for the veterinarian to ensure the best quality pet care and to maximize the veterinarian's productivity.
  • Lead communications with veterinarians and veterinary medical team to maintain the flow of patients.
  • Provide professional, efficient and exceptional service at all times. This includes performing procedures that do not require veterinarian assistance, completing preparatory work for other procedures, ensuring that clients and pets are comfortable in the hospital, and monitoring hospitalized or surgical pets.
  • Educate clients about Optimum Wellness Plans, preventive care, pet health needs, any diagnosis or treatment, hospital services and other issues.
  • Obtain relevant information and history from clients and maintain proper and complete medical charts.
  • Ensure the safety of pets, clients and associates by utilizing safe restraining techniques, following standard protocols, and maintaining clean, sterile and organized treatment areas, exam rooms and labs.
  • Assist with surgery as applicable.
  • Utilize technical skills to the fullest, within state practice acts regarding duties of credentialed veterinary technicians.
  • Mentor other paraprofessionals in the hospital.

  • Special Work Conditions:
    • Ability to work at a computer for long periods of time
    • Ability to be confident around pets
    • Client needs and work volume may often require more than 40 hours per week to complete essential duties of this job
    • Must have mental processes for reasoning, remembering, mathematics and language ability (reading, writing, and speaking the English language) to perform the duties proficiently
    • The noise level in the work environment is moderately high
    • Requires sufficient ambulatory skills in order to perform duties while at hospital
    • Ability to stand, walk, stoop, kneel, crouch, and climb as well as manipulate (lift, carry, move) up to 50 pounds
    • Requires good hand-eye coordination, arm-hand-finger dexterity with the ability to grasp, and visual acuity to use a keyboard and operate equipment
    • Specific vision abilities required by this job include close vision, distance vision, color vision, peripheral vision, depth perception, and ability to adjust focus
    • Associate is routinely exposed to a variety of pets that may bite or scratch, and on occasion, exposed to anesthesia, radiation, biological hazards and medication/controlled substances
  • Experience, Education and/or Training:
    • Veterinary technician certification or licensure required (CVT, RVT, LVT, and LVMT)
    • Associate’s or Bachelor’s degree from an AVMA accredited veterinary technology program, or the equivalent combination of education, training and experience that provides the required knowledge, skills, and abilities
    • Must be able to perform all required skills of AVMA accredited veterinary technology programs at a level in which to aid in the efficiency of the practice
    • Must be at least 18 years old to perform duties involving radiography (x-ray) and exposure to radioactive substances
